Dynamic computed tomographic assessment of the mitral annulus in patients with and without mitral prolapse.

Abstract

OBJECTIVES

To obtain 3D CT measurements of mitral annulus throughout cardiac cycle using prototype mitral modeling software, assess interobserver agreement, and compare among patients with mitral prolapse (MP) and control group.

BACKGROUND

Pre-procedural imaging is critical for planning of transcatheter mitral valve (MV) replacement. However, there is limited data regarding reliable CT-based measurements to accurately characterize the dynamic geometry of the mitral annulus in patients with MV disease.

METHODS

Patients with MP and control subjects without any MV disease who underwent ECG-gated cardiac CT were retrospectively identified. Multiphasic CT data was loaded into a prototype mitral modeling software. Multiple anatomical parameters in 3D space were recorded throughout the cardiac cycle (0-95%): annular circumference, planar-surface-area (PSA), anterior-posterior (A-P) distance, and anterolateral-posteromedial (AL-PM) distance. Comparisons were made among the two groups, with p < 0.05 considered statistically significant. Interobserver agreement was assessed on ten patients using intraclass correlation coefficient (ICC) among 4 experienced readers.

RESULTS

A total of 100 subjects were included: 50 with MP and 50 control. Annular dimensions were significantly higher in the MP group than control group, with circumference (144 ± 11 vs. 117±8 mm), PSA (1533 ± 247 vs. 1005 ± 142 mm), A-P distance (38 ± 4 vs. 32±2 mm), and AL-PM distance (47 ± 4 vs. 39±3 mm) (all p < 0.001). Substantial size changes were observed throughout the cardiac cycle, but with maximal and minimal sizes at different cardiac phases for the two groups. The interobserver agreement was excellent (ICC≥0.75) for annular circumference, PSA, A-P- and AL-PM distance.

CONCLUSION

A significant variation in the mitral annular measures between different cardiac phases and two groups was observed with excellent interobserver agreement.

摘要

目的

使用原型二尖瓣建模软件获得整个心动周期二尖瓣环的 3D CT 测量值,评估观察者间的一致性,并比较二尖瓣脱垂(MP)患者和对照组之间的差异。

背景

术前影像学对于经导管二尖瓣(MV)置换术的规划至关重要。然而,对于 MV 疾病患者的二尖瓣环动态几何结构进行准确描述的可靠 CT 测量值,目前相关数据有限。

方法

回顾性地识别出患有 MP 和无任何 MV 疾病的对照组患者,这些患者均接受了 ECG 门控心脏 CT 检查。将多相 CT 数据加载到原型二尖瓣建模软件中。在整个心动周期(0-95%)记录 3D 空间中的多个解剖参数:环形周长、平面表面积(PSA)、前后(AP)距离和前外侧-后内侧(AL-PM)距离。比较两组之间的差异,p<0.05 被认为具有统计学意义。对 10 名患者进行了 4 位有经验的读者之间的组内相关系数(ICC)评估,以评估观察者间的一致性。

结果

共纳入 100 名患者:50 名患有 MP,50 名对照组。MP 组的环形尺寸明显大于对照组,周长(144±11 与 117±8mm)、PSA(1533±247 与 1005±142mm)、AP 距离(38±4 与 32±2mm)和 AL-PM 距离(47±4 与 39±3mm)均显著更高(均 p<0.001)。在整个心动周期中观察到明显的尺寸变化,但两组的最大和最小尺寸出现在不同的心动相位。环形周长、PSA、AP 和 AL-PM 距离的观察者间一致性非常好(ICC≥0.75)。

结论

在不同心动相位和两组之间观察到二尖瓣环测量值存在显著差异,观察者间的一致性非常好。
